Technical Specifications

Side-by-side comparison of Core i7-820QM and Celeron N4500

Intel

Core i7-820QM

The Core i7-820QM is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 23 September 2009 (16 years ago). It is based on the Clarksfield (2009−2010) architecture. It features 4 cores and 8 threads. Base frequency is 1.73 GHz, with boost up to 3.06 GHz. L3 cache: 8 MB (total). L2 cache: 256 kB (per core). Built on 45 nm process technology. Socket: PGA988. Thermal design power (TDP): 45 Watt. Memory support: DDR3-1066, DDR3-1333. Passmark benchmark score: 1,819 points. Launch price was $546.

Processing Power

The Core i7-820QM packs 4 cores / 8 threads, while the Celeron N4500 offers 2 cores / 2 threads — the Core i7-820QM has 2 more cores. Boost clocks reach 3.06 GHz on the Core i7-820QM versus 2.8 GHz on the Celeron N4500 — a 8.9% clock advantage for the Core i7-820QM (base: 1.73 GHz vs 1.1 GHz). The Core i7-820QM uses the Clarksfield (2009−2010) architecture (45 nm), while the Celeron N4500 uses Jasper Lake (2021) (10 nm). In PassMark, the Core i7-820QM scores 1,819 against the Celeron N4500's 1,817 — a 0.1% lead for the Core i7-820QM. L3 cache: 8 MB (total) on the Core i7-820QM vs 4 MB (total) on the Celeron N4500.
